If you're under 18 and you're being abused physically, sexually, psychologically, or via forget the specialist is needed by law to inform kid protective solutions in the area where the abuse occurred. This law also puts on prone or reliant people, such as older adults. As an example, if you're age 65 or over and you're being abused or ignored, the therapist is required to report it to authorities.

If you tell your therapist that you stole a TV last year, that info is shielded by confidentiality guidelines. When it involves present criminal offenses or future crimes the customer reports planning to take part in, the therapist must report it if the criminal activity worries others' prompt safety. Therapist confidentiality permits you to really feel risk-free enough to share your personal information throughout treatment.


A few of these cases are entrusted to the therapist's discretion. Yet in various other more significant situations, specialists are legally bound to keep the customer or others safe. Generally, therapists are called for to maintain whatever you state in confidence besides the adhering to scenarios: prepared suicide intent prepared violence towards otherspast, present, or planned kid abuse senior or reliant grown-up abuseSome states have also stricter legislations to shield your personal privacy.

Counseling is usually (though not always) a short-term approach, equipping the individual with tools they can place into activity promptly to start living a much more healthy life. Therapy, on the other hand, is often a longer-term procedure that can last months or even years as the specialist and customer seek out the origin of the issues being dealt with to make long-term adjustment.


While the needed education and learning degrees for these numerous settings overlap, there are some therapy accreditations that don't need advanced degrees (perinatal depression therapist). Some states certify addictions therapists with an associate level, or a combination of university credits, expert seminars, and years of expert experience functioning in addiction. However, if you intend to come to be a certified psychological health therapist or have a private method, you need to make a master's level to gain licensure.
